A Bird Feels the Bern at a Sanders Rally
“I think there may be some symbolism here,” the Democratic presidential candidate ad-libbed when a little bird flew onto his podium at a rally in Portland, Ore., on Friday.Now Bernie Sanders has wild birds working for him.
When a little bird flew onto Sanders’ podium at a rally in Portland, Ore., on Friday, a fired-up crowd of his supporters erupted in delight.
The bird and a beaming Sanders checked each other out for several seconds before the Democratic presidential candidate ad-libbed, “I think there may be some symbolism here.”
The bird—which has already won Internet fame as “Birdie Sanders” and a #BirdieSanders hashtag on Twitter — was really a dove of peace, Sanders suggested. With his legions of young supporters, some would say Bernie has been blessed by the sweet bird of youth.
